Understanding Auto Diagnostics



In today's auto landscape, a comprehensive understanding of car diagnostics is crucial for effective vehicle repair and maintenance. Vehicle diagnostics incorporates a series of strategies and tools used to recognize and analyze car performance problems. This procedure typically includes making use of specific tools to obtain information from the lorry's onboard computer systems, which keep an eye on numerous elements consisting of the engine, transmission, and emissions systems.


Modern cars are geared up with innovative diagnostic abilities that can disclose fault codes, sensor analyses, and system statuses. Service technicians use these diagnostics to determine problems that might not be right away noticeable via typical examination techniques. A precise diagnosis creates the foundation for any fixing process, permitting targeted interventions instead of guesswork, which can lead to unneeded repair work and increased prices.




Recognizing the concepts of vehicle diagnostics likewise includes knowledge with the numerous diagnostic devices readily available, consisting of OBD-II scanners, multimeters, and oscilloscopes. Mastery of these devices makes it possible for technicians to translate data successfully and apply their searchings for to bring back lorry capability. As automotive technology continues to progress, staying notified about the most recent diagnostic methodologies and devices is crucial for vehicle professionals seeking to supply high-grade solution.

Typical Concerns Determined



Regularly come across issues in auto repair work diagnostics consist of problems with the ignition system, gas delivery, and electric elements. Ignition system failures often manifest as engine misfires or failure to begin, commonly due to faulty stimulate plugs, ignition coils, or timing concerns. These troubles can seriously affect engine efficiency and fuel performance.


Gas delivery concerns, such as clogged fuel filters or failing gas pumps, can result in poor gas reaching the engine, leading to poor acceleration and stalling. Diagnostics in these cases focus on gas stress examinations and checking out gas injectors to guarantee correct performance.


Electric elements are another regular resource of diagnostic challenges. Defective circuitry, blown integrates, or malfunctioning sensors can impede car operations, resulting in dashboard caution lights or irregular efficiency. Technicians usually use multimeters and analysis scanners to determine electric faults precisely.
